A payment solutions provider based in Milton Keynes is seeking a Sales Development Representative to drive growth by connecting with UK SMEs. You will identify potential clients, set appointments for sales managers, and build relationships with decision-makers.
The ideal candidate will have a proven track record in B2B sales, possess excellent communication skills, and be resilient.
The role offers a competitive salary, uncapped commission, holiday, and additional perks including gym passes and incentives.

How to prepare for a job interview at CreatePay Limited
✨Know Your Product Inside Out
Before the interview, make sure you understand the payment solutions offered by the company. Familiarise yourself with their features and benefits, especially how they can help UK SMEs. This knowledge will not only impress your interviewers but also show that you're genuinely interested in the role.
✨Showcase Your B2B Sales Experience
Prepare specific examples from your past B2B sales experiences that highlight your success in connecting with clients and setting appointments. Use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ure your answers, making it easy for the interviewers to see your impact.
✨Demonstrate Resilience
Sales can be tough, so be ready to discuss challenges you've faced in previous roles and how you overcame them. Share stories that illustrate your resilience and determination, as these qualities are crucial for a Sales Development Representative.
✨Ask Insightful Questions
At the end of the interview, don’t forget to ask questions that show your interest in the company and the role. Inquire about the team dynamics, growth opportunities, or how success is measured in this position. This not only demonstrates your enthusiasm but also helps you gauge if the company is the right fit for you.
